Tips for Visiting Sabana Abajo

Planning a trip to Sabana Abajo, Carolina, Puerto Rico? Smart move! To make your visit smooth and enjoyable, here are some handy tips. First off, brush up on your Spanish. While many people in Sabana Abajo speak some English, knowing basic Spanish phrases will go a long way in making connections and navigating the area. Simple greetings, asking for directions, and ordering food will be much easier if you can communicate in Spanish. When it comes to transportation, consider renting a car. While public transportation is available, having your own vehicle will give you more freedom to explore Sabana Abajo and the surrounding areas. Just be prepared for some narrow streets and occasional traffic. If you prefer not to drive, Uber and taxis are also available, but they can be more expensive. Safety is always a concern when traveling. While Sabana Abajo is generally safe, it's important to be aware of your surroundings and take precautions. Avoid walking alone at night in unfamiliar areas, and keep your valuables out of sight. It's also a good idea to research any specific safety concerns in the areas you plan to visit. When it comes to money, Puerto Rico uses the US dollar, so there's no need to exchange currency. Credit cards are widely accepted, but it's always a good idea to carry some cash for smaller establishments and street vendors. Tipping is customary in Puerto Rico. A 15-20% tip is expected in restaurants, and you should also tip taxi drivers and other service providers. Be sure to try the local cuisine. Sabana Abajo is home to some fantastic comedores (small, local eateries) where you can savor traditional Puerto Rican dishes. Don't be afraid to try new things, and ask the locals for recommendations. You might discover your new favorite dish! Dress comfortably and appropriately for the weather. Puerto Rico has a tropical climate, so it's usually warm and humid. Lightweight, breathable clothing is recommended, as well as sunscreen, a hat, and sunglasses.
